📍 Historical Context of Tableware on a Table
Work: Tableware on a Table
Artist: Henri Matisse
Year: 1900
Museum: Hermitage Museum
Place of Creation: France
Dimensions: 82 x 97 cm
Created in 1900, the canvas emblematic of Henri Matisse, "Tableware on a Table", is set in a context where art is reinventing itself, particularly at the heart of the Belle Époque in France. This painting, whose original resides in the prestigious Hermitage Museum, is the result of a burgeoning artistic movement, Fauvism, which celebrates color and expression. Its dimensions, 82 x 97 cm, make it a masterpiece of modern art.

📖 Scene Represented in Tableware on a Table
In this painting, Matisse introduces us to a domestic scene, where the simplicity of everyday objects transforms into a vibrant composition. The plates, fruits, and striped tablecloth unite to form a living tableau, evoking the conviviality of a shared meal, ready to celebrate the beauty of the everyday.
📜 Place in the Work of Henri Matisse's Career
"Tableware on a Table" marks a decisive period in Matisse's career, where he begins to explore bold compositions, which later manifest in his major works such as "The Dance" and "The Joy of Life". This painting, with its use of pure colors and clean forms, paves the way for his stylistic evolution, merging emotional depth and simplicity.
